For families in Bedale, care often starts with practical concerns – is Mum managing the stairs safely? Is Dad eating properly? Are medications being taken correctly? We address these with everything from light housekeeping and meal preparation through to full personal care, complex dementia support, and overnight care when needed. Because our Care Professionals drive and know the area well, distance isn’t a barrier. We’re supporting people across North Yorkshire, not just the town centre. Once you contact us, we aim to visit within days, and care can typically begin within a week of that first conversation, sometimes sooner if circumstances are urgent.

Supporting families in rural market towns like Bedale requires Care Professionals who are genuinely comfortable working independently and building close relationships with clients. Our team receives comprehensive training covering practical care skills, but just as importantly, understanding what matters to people in close-knit communities where dignity and discretion are valued. We don’t wear uniforms, which means care feels natural rather than institutional. Over the years, we’ve supported numerous Bedale families, often for extended periods, and those long-term relationships reflect the trust we’ve built. Our office team stays in regular contact, adapting care as needs change, and our established connections with Glebe House Surgery mean we can coordinate healthcare seamlessly.
